Nobuaki Fujiwara is a scholar working on Molecular Biology, Biotechnology and Materials Chemistry. According to data from OpenAlex, Nobuaki Fujiwara has authored 24 papers receiving a total of 625 ind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Molecular Biology, 8 papers in Biotechnology and 6 papers in Materials Chemistry. Recurrent topics in Nobuaki Fujiwara’s work include Enzyme Production and Characterization (8 papers), Enzyme Immobilization Techniques (6 papers) and Protein Hydrolysis and Bioactive Peptides (5 papers). Nobuaki Fujiwara is often cited by papers focused on Enzyme Production and Characterization (8 papers), Enzyme Immobilization Techniques (6 papers) and Protein Hydrolysis and Bioactive Peptides (5 papers). Nobuaki Fujiwara collaborates with scholars based in Japan, Serbia and Sweden. Nobuaki Fujiwara's co-authors include Akihiko Masui, Kazuhiko Yamamoto, Ivanka Karadžić, Lidija Izrael-Živković, T. Imanaka, Haruo Ishikawa, Kazuo Sakurai, Yasuo Morimoto, Shinichi Mochizuki and Hiroto Izumi and has published in prestigious journals such as Applied and Environmental Microbiology, Journal of Alloys and Compounds and Japanese Journal of Applied Physics.
